One reason why the Congress chose George Washington as commander of the army was his experience during the French and Indian war

.
True or False?

True!, there were other reasons but the biggest reason was because he was a loyal and experienced commander. he was honest with what he sees fit and tried to be fair. he fights for his country and is also know to be a war hero.

Why was the geography of Guadalcanal significant to the U.S. armed forces ?
Drupady [299]

Answer: The Battle of Guadalcanal was a major battle between the United States and Japan in World War II. The battle marked the first time since entering the war that the United States had gone on the offensive and attacked the Japanese. The battle lasted six months from August 7, 1942 to February 9, 1943.
